Every dollar donated to?#ColormeSAFEFoundation?helps provide vital services, including: ?? Direct Family Consultations: guiding families through a child welfare crisis such as dealing with Child Protective Services. We also consult with survivors of domestic violence where there are children involved, and advocate/collaborate in tumultuous divorce, and custody issues. ??? Parenting/CoParenting Strategies Programs: strengthening relationships and provide families with personalized guidance, tools, and strategies for safe, parenting, coparenting, and teen/parent conflict. ?? Education and Awareness Programs: empowering communities with knowledge, resources, tools (child abuse prevention awareness trainings, understanding the child-welfare laws, navigating through the complexities of child, protective services, and culturally specific programs like Ask Auntie and SAATHI Support Group). In response to the growing mental health crisis among teens, the U.S. Surgeon General has called for warning labels on social media platforms to protect young users. This initiative aims to raise awareness about the potential negative impacts of social media on mental health. Thank you PBS for shedding light on this important issues. #TeenMentalHealth
